Question:
How sturdy is the hitch cover attached to sleve? The face plate of the one I have now has come off in the car wash twice. Can you recommend one that is sturdier? Thanks
asked by: Stanley F
Helpful Expert Reply:
I have attached a photo of the back of the Ford Escape Trailer Hitch Receiver Cover, part # FOVHC-12.
As you can see in the photo, the faceplate is held in place on the sleeve with 4 screws and it would take quite a bit of excessive force from a car wash to knock the faceplate off. This hitch cover has a chrome-plated faceplate that is attached to a stainless steel base to help resist rust and corrosion. This cover also comes with three foam gaskets that makes sure the cover fits your trailer hitch.
